Now I will make a memorable oatmeal yam bun for you. 1.1 Put flour, whole wheat flour and oats into a container in a ratio of 2:1:1 2.2 Soak oats in water 3. Mix yeast and baking powder into dough, cover with a damp cloth and let rise for 20 minutes 4. Steam the yam and mash it into a paste. Add milk, xylitol and starch and mix well to make the yam filling. 5. Take out the dough and knead it into long strips. Roll it into skin and wrap it with yam filling. 6. Let it rise for 40 minutes before steaming (depending on the weather), and steam it on high heat for 20 minutes after the steam comes out.
